Except that property values in that part of London are several orders of magnitude higher than in Lawndale. Like, add two zeroes to the value of whatever Crawford or Fisk could be developed into, and you might be approaching what the space in Battersea Power Station is worth. You can do a lot when you can command £2.75 million ($3.85 million) for a two bedroom apartment.

I agree that it would be nice, but that’s not really a precedent.

People spout out the word “suburban” now to describe anything they don’t like, or looks boring, without it meaning anything.

If you look at your typical prewar commercial building on a strip in Chicago, it pretty much looks the same as a prewar commercial building on a main street in an old suburb.

So this notion that inner city buildings somehow are supposed to look different, be edgier or more stylish, than their counterparts in the suburbs, has no historic precedent.
